The $750,000 United Nations Stakes (G1) is the most prestigious turf race at Monmouth Park. Seven older horses entered this 1 3/8 mile event, including 2-1 favorite Relaxed Gesture. 5-2 second choice English Channel settled in mid-pack well off the pace of 85-1 Shake The Bank, then closed three-wide on the far turn to prevail over 7-2 Cacique by 1/2 a length in 2:13.24. Relaxed Gesture was 1 3/4 lengths behind Cacique for third. Winning jockey John Velazquez said, "Today he was more relaxed, and saved some energy. When I asked him, he kicked in. He handled the footing fine. I wanted to rate him behind horses and he was able to do that. I knew once that happened that he'd be tough. Once he was able to settle, I had no doubt he'd kick on in the lane, and he did just that."
